Summary

Colossians 3 teaches that a healthy family begins with God's design for relationships between husbands, wives, parents, and children. Loving our family is often one of life's greatest challenges because the people closest to us require patience, sacrifice, and personal growth. A thriving marriage cannot be built on human instinct alone—it must be centered on God through prayer, His Word, worship, and intentional communication. Healthy relationships also require practical plans for handling conflict, finances, intimacy, and shared purpose.

This passage reminds us that the spiritual health of a home starts with the choices each family member makes, especially the leadership of husbands and the mutual commitment of spouses to honor God's roles. Rather than chasing an unrealistic picture of the "perfect" family, God calls us to faithfully love the family He has given us. Like the father in the story of the prodigal son, we are challenged to love with grace instead of judgment, trusting that Christ can transform hearts and strengthen every relationship. As we follow God's blueprint, our homes can become places of peace, growth, and lasting legacy.
